The Autonics PRFDT12-3DO-V is a compact inductive proximity sensor designed for non-contact detection of metal objects in industrial automation equipment. Inductive sensing is widely used in factories and machine systems because it allows reliable detection of metallic targets without requiring physical contact between the sensor and the object being monitored. This method helps reduce mechanical wear, improve reliability, and support consistent control performance in applications where repetitive sensing is essential.

One of the greatest advantages of an inductive proximity sensor is its ability to operate without moving parts making contact with the target. In contrast to mechanical limit switches, which can wear out or become inconsistent over time, an inductive sensor offers a more durable solution for high-cycle machine operations. That makes the PRFDT12-3DO-V a practical choice for equipment that runs continuously or performs repeated indexing, positioning, or transfer tasks. Reduced wear can lead to lower maintenance frequency and more stable machine operation over the long term.

In practical operation, the sensor can be used for a wide range of common industrial tasks. It may detect the presence of a metal part, confirm that a moving component has reached the correct position, count targets passing a defined point, or support interlock and sequence control in automated machinery. These applications are common in assembly lines, packaging systems, material handling equipment, and production stations where reliable detection contributes directly to throughput and process consistency. A dependable sensor response helps control systems make accurate decisions during each machine cycle.
